    The menu "problem" is due to both desktops using the standard menu item location (Freedesktop.org, I believe defines this).  If you want completely separate, you don't have to dual boot with two separate Arch installs, just create a new user and make a shared data location that your KDE and Gnome user can access.  For example:
    /home/thunderogg could be thunderogg, your Gnome user
    /home/kthunderogg could be kthunderogg, your KDE user
    Create a new /home/shared folder with permissions for both users and save your documents there.  That's the only way that I know of to have both installed and not have a menu mess.

    Launch the Console application in any of the following ways:
    ☞ Enter the first few letters of its name into a Spotlight search. Select it in the results (it should be at the top.)
    ☞ In the Finder, select Go ▹ Utilities from the menu bar, or press the key combination shift-command-U. The application is in the folder that opens.
    ☞ Open LaunchPad. Click Utilities, then Console in the icon grid.
    Make sure the title of the Console window is All Messages. If it isn't, select All Messages from the SYSTEM LOG QUERIES menu on the left. If you don't see that menu, select
    View ▹ Show Log List
    from the menu bar.
    Click the Clear Display icon in the toolbar. Then try the action that you're having trouble with again. Select any messages that appear in the Console window. Copy them to the Clipboard by pressing the key combination command-C. Paste into a reply to this message (command-V).
    When posting a log extract, be selective. In most cases, a few dozen lines are more than enough.
    Please do not indiscriminately dump thousands of lines from the log into this discussion.
    Important: Some private information, such as your name, may appear in the log. Anonymize before posting.

  • Is X-windows and GUI desktops supported on the ODA "engineered system" running a RAC database?  If it is, what is the yum command needed to install the X-windows, Gnome, and KDE package groups?

    Is X-windows and GUI desktops supported on the ODA "engineered system" running a RAC database?  If it is, what is the yum command needed to install the X-windows, Gnome, and KDE package groups?

    While I agree with the direction of the suggestions with installing packages for X-windows, we do not have a blanket 'apply any package' recommendation.
    In particular we do not support altering the kernel (although we do have exceptions which we review on a case by case basis).
    Basically, if the you want to alter functionality that would not impact core functionality you are usually fine.
    A good guideling is : The more dependencies that there are between the package / rpm you are considering using the higher the potential impact on functionality - meaning higher chance for problems
    Note: We do use VNC including Real and Tiger regularly , but we have no hard recommendation on how you may want to use X-windows. I have never seen a limitation other than comments on bugs
    or incompatibility within the X-window product itself with certain kernel levels.
    Patching may overwrite some packages that you may install, however,  _depending on packages/rpms added_ there is also the possibility that you will break existing functionality to the point
    that patching itself will fail ( we have already seen a few cases of this in which case the proper mitigation is to remove / roll-back any alterations to the ODA before patching, and then adding the packages/rpms
    back after the patching is completed.
    From what you are discussing the impact should be low without conflicts, but please consider the above, and if you have specific packages which you consider potential problems
    please create an SR so that we can review packages / rpms on an individual basis.
    Once again: the main criteria for not supporting rpms is regarding the kernel itself
